Tags:
Node Thumbnail

ถึงไมโครซอฟท์จะออก ASP.NET MVC มานานแล้วแต่ว่ากว่านักพัฒนาจะศึกษาและนำไปใช้งานก็คงกินเวลานาน ไมโครซอฟท์จึงได้ปล่อยซอร์สโค้ดของ CMS ที่ใช้กับเว็บไซต์ MIX Online ที่ชื่อ Oxite ให้นักพัฒนาได้นำไปเป็นตัวอย่างและศึกษาเพื่อกระตุ้นให้เกิดการนำเอาเทคโนโลยีไปใช้เร็วขึ้น

เป้าหมายของ Oxite มีสองประการคือ

  • เพื่อเป็นตัวอย่างในการใช้งาน ASP.NET MVC ในการสร้างฟังก์ชันต่างๆ ที่นำมาใช้ซ้ำได้เช่น ในบล็อกซึ่งประกอบด้วยฟังก์ชันส่วนสำคัญที่ยากในการพัฒนาเช่น trackbacks, RSS, และส่วนแสดงความคิดเห็น เป็นต้น

  • เพื่อให้นักพัฒนาได้มีโอกาสศึกษาการใช้งานเทคโนโลยีที่สามารถนำไปใช้ในสถานการณ์จริงได้ ซึ่งในกรณีนี้ก็คือนำไปใช้กับเว็บไซต์ MIX Online นั่นเอง

กลุ่มของนักพัฒนาที่อยู่เบื้องหลังโครงการนี้เป็นทีมที่พัฒนาเว็บไซต์ลูกของไมโครซอฟท์ที่ชื่อ Channel 9, Channel 8, Channel 10 และ TechNet Edge ซึ่งเป็นเว็บไซต์ในลักษณะชุมชนและบล็อกที่ช่วยให้ลูกค้าของไมโครซอฟท์ได้มีปฏิสัมพันธ์กับพนักงานและนักพัฒนาของบริษัทมากขึ้น

โปรแกรมนี้ไม่เหมาะกับผู้ใช้ทั่วไป ผู้ที่สนใจสามารถดาวน์โหลด Oxite ได้ที่หน้าหลักของโครงการที่ CodePlex

ตอนนี้เว็บไซต์ที่ใช้ ASP.NET MVC ที่ดังหน่อยก็เห็นมีแต่ที่ StackOverflow แฮะ

ที่มา: CodeClimber

Get latest news from Blognone

Comments

By: willwill
ContributorAndroid
on 14 December 2008 - 13:19 #75637
willwill's picture

//man ... เข้ามาดู

By: mossila
iPhoneWindows PhoneAndroidBlackberry
on 14 December 2008 - 14:12 #75645
mossila's picture

ไชโยครบหมื่นแล้วนะ

อย่าเข้าไปอ่านนะ บทความของ Rookie

By: shelling
ContributoriPhoneAndroidUbuntu
on 14 December 2008 - 14:20 #75648
shelling's picture

แอบผิดหวัง ข่าวที่ 10k เป็นข่าว Microsoft (ฮา)

By: wklk
ContributorAndroid
on 14 December 2008 - 14:21 #75649 Reply to:75648

555

By: wklk
ContributorAndroid
on 14 December 2008 - 14:53 #75655

ที่เคยให้ทายว่าข่าวที่ 10000 จะมาวันที่เท่าไหร่อยู่ไหนแล้วหว่า...

By: bongikairu
ContributoriPhone
on 14 December 2008 - 18:38 #75679 Reply to:75655

http://www.blognone.com/node/8390

iMolecule : http://wwww.imolecule.net/
::: Gamer and Programmer is who I am :::

By: Bongbank
ContributoriPhoneAndroidBlackberry
on 14 December 2008 - 15:11 #75657
Bongbank's picture

มันมาถึงแล้ว ข่าวที่ 10k

ปล.ไม่ได้เกี่ยวกับข่าวเลย

By: mementototem
ContributorJusci's WriterAndroidWindows
on 14 December 2008 - 15:40 #75660
mementototem's picture

เข้ามาลงชื่อในข่าวที่ หมื่น

โปรแกรมนี้ไม่เหมาะสำหรับคนทั่วไป

มันใช้ยากขนาดนั้นเชียว นึกว่า CMS จะทำให้ใช้ง่ายเสียอีก หรือผมเข้าใจผิด?


Jusci - Google Plus - Twitter

By: tr
Writer
on 14 December 2008 - 16:08 #75664

คนเขียนชื่อคุ้นๆ

By: musuko_com on 14 December 2008 - 16:50 #75668

ไม่สนใจข้อมูลสนใจข่าวที่ 10000 มากกว่า แต่ทำไมต้องเกี่ยวกับ Microsoft ด้วย

By: crucifier
iPhoneAndroidUbuntu
on 14 December 2008 - 19:05 #75680

"ฟังก์ชันส่วนสำคัญที่ยากในการพัฒนาเช่น trackbacks, RSS, และส่วนแสดงความคิดเห็น เป็นต้น"

มันยากขนาดนั้นเลยเหรอ?

By: wklk
ContributorAndroid
on 14 December 2008 - 19:24 #75683

สรุปว่า

ข่าวที่ 9999 -> iphone (Apple)

ข่าวที่ 10000 -> Oxite (Microsoft)

แฝงความนัยอะไรหรือเปล่า เหอๆ...

By: latesleeper
Android
on 14 December 2008 - 21:06 #75690

ได้รับกะทะหมูเป็นรางวัลใช่ปะครับ

By: dangsystem
iPhoneAndroidBlackberryWindows
on 14 December 2008 - 21:55 #75694
dangsystem's picture

ไม่มีใครทายถูกเลยอะ
- -a แต่ใครใกล้เคียงที่สุด อะ

saranda ทาย ว่า 15 ธันวา สงสัยจะใกล้ที่สุด อีกคน ก็ 17 ธันวา

By: 7
Android
on 14 December 2008 - 23:14 #75697
7's picture

อืมๆ มาลงชื่อ

(ลงชื่อ แล้วได้กินหมูทะเปล่า อิอิ)

7blogger.com

By: rwx740 on 15 December 2008 - 00:23 #75701

10K

By: Jonathan_Job
WriteriPhoneUbuntuWindows
on 15 December 2008 - 02:40 #75709
Jonathan_Job's picture

มาลงชื่อ ครบ 10k ด้วยคนครับ

By: Jonathan_Job
WriteriPhoneUbuntuWindows
on 15 December 2008 - 02:42 #75710
Jonathan_Job's picture

เอ แล้วอย่างนี้ คนที่ได้ 10k จะได้กินป่าวเนี่ย หรือว่า เอาแค่ 9999

By: Patrickz
WriterSymbian
on 15 December 2008 - 09:01 #75721

ประกอบด้วยฟังก์ชันส่วนสำคัญที่ ยาก ในการพัฒนาเช่น trackbacks, RSS, และส่วนแสดงความคิดเห็น

ไม่ได้ประชดใช่ไหม o_o'

Patrickz's web |
Patrickz's blog | blog @ G2K | blog @ narisa


Patrickz's blog|
linkedin

By: wiennat
Writer
on 15 December 2008 - 10:07 #75731

ต้องขอโทษทีนะครับที่อาจจะทำให้เข้าใจผิด คือผมแปลจากคำว่า Complicated ไปเป็นคำว่า ยาก ดังนั้นอาจจะทำให้รู้สึกว่ามันเหมือนประชด

ในที่นี้หากแปลว่า ซับซ้อน ก็ดูเหมือนว่ามันไม่น่าจะซับซ้อนเลยนี่ แต่ว่าในความคิดผม 80% ของฟีเจอร์เหล่านี้สามารถทำได้ง่ายครับ แต่ในรายละเอียดอีก 20% เป็นเรื่องที่น่าเวียนหัวกว่าเช่นการจัดการ Error ในกรณีต่างๆ หรือการทำ Threading ครับ

ผมเองยังไม่ได้เข้าไปดูว่าข้างในเขาทำยังไง แต่ว่าแนวคิดของ MVC สำหรับ ASP.NET Developer ส่วนใหญ่นั้นเป็นเรื่องค่อนข้างใหม่ การมีตัวอย่างมากขึ้นก็จะฃ่วยพวกเขาเหล่านั้นเรรียนรู้ได้เร็วขึ้นครับ

onedd.net


onedd.net

By: crucifier
iPhoneAndroidUbuntu
on 15 December 2008 - 12:16 #75764 Reply to:75731

ยากเพราะใช้ ASP.NET หรือเปล่าครับ :D ค่อนข้างแง่ลบสักหน่อย แต่จากประสบการณ์ พวก feature พื้นๆ ที่ภาษาอื่นเช่น PHP ทำได้ง่ายๆ ASP.NET กลับต้องใช้พลังประมวลผลของสมองมากกว่า

By: wiennat
Writer
on 15 December 2008 - 14:44 #75788 Reply to:75764

ส่วนหนึ่งเพราะ ASP.NET ด้วยแหละครับ

onedd.net


onedd.net

By: DoraeMew
AndroidSymbianUbuntuWindows
on 15 December 2008 - 13:21 #75773

เข้ามาลงชื่อ

By: khajochi
WriteriPhoneIn Love
on 15 December 2008 - 21:37 #75862
khajochi's picture

แอบมาลงชื่อด้วยคน ครบหมื่นแล้ววว

---
Khajochi Blog : It's not a Bug ... It's a Feature


แฟนพันธุ์แท้สตีฟจ็อบส์ | MacThai.com

By: Godhand
iPhoneAndroidWindows
on 15 December 2008 - 21:39 #75865
Godhand's picture

จริงๆพวก FOSS ตระกูล CMS ผมว่าใช้งานไม่ยากนะครับ แต่ถ้า M$ ทำแหวกแนวให้ออกมาซับซ้อน ใช้งานยาก คนก็คงไม่ใช้ล่ะครับ -_-"

อีกทั้งใช้ ASP.NET ซะด้วย ถ้าจะเอาไว้เปิดเว็บ CMS ส่วนตัว Host ที่ใช้ ASP.NET ก็ยิ่งหายาก+แพง นะครับ

P.S. ร่วมด้วยช่วยเจิมบทความที่ 10,000

By: demon69gt on 16 December 2008 - 11:57 #76005

แล้วใช้ได้ทุกบราวเซอร์หรือเปล่านะ? จำกัดโอเอสด้วยไหม?
Web sever based on Windows platform?

By: ซ่อมคอม on 4 December 2010 - 23:21 #237880
ซ่อมคอม's picture

น่าลองใช้ asp ครับ แต่ไม่แน่ใจว่ามี plugin & theme ให้เลือกมากพอไหม ?